To my understanding, changing OS to something like #GrapheneOS is probably better and more secure than just removing all the bloat from the system, since you can't actually delete to a 100% all the proprietary components from #Google and your manufacture without breaking your phone, as far as I know, graphene has features that no other ROM nor #AOSP have which are better for privacy, and treats all the apps as equal for better security.
TheHatedOne (youtube) has a series of videos about grapheneOS that may have the answer you want.
But in my opinion, deleting all the #bloat with adb is better than nothing, so, you are good to go, more if you can't afford to buy a pixel, #android has a good sandbox for apps AFAIK.
After all, I recommend you to use a firewall like NetGuard to block everything by default and just allowing a few apps of your choice, or TrackerControl to again, block everything, but to block trackers from apps you allowed to connect to the internet.

If for whatever reason you never wish to interact with #Threads, you can personally block it for your account. This hides all posts and profiles from Threads, prevents anyone from Threads from following you, and stops your posts from being delivered to or fetched by Threads. Simply click the "Block domain threads.net" option on any Threads profile or post you see in Mastodon.
